  NHTSA Recall 88V024000

NHTSA Campaign Id 88V024000; Date: Mar. 1, 1988

If both screws come out, sensors could disengage fromthe throttle shaft, preventing return of the throttle from mid position.

icon1 Recalled Vehicles:

1988 Ford Tempo 1988 Mercury Topaz

Component: Vehicle Speed Control

Manufactured by: Ford Motor Company

Affected Units:: 91,000

icon3 Recall Summary:

Two attachment screws for the throttle position sensors could loosen and back out.

icon2 How to Fix:

Replace attachment screws with screws with pre applied adhesive that will be tightened to a higher torque specification.

icon4 Recall Notes:

System: throttlevehicle description: passenger cars with 2. 3 liter engines.

Date Owners notified by Manufacturer: Mar 18, 1988
